The role of a senior support worker will involve:
  • Contributing to the young person’s care plans and risk assessments, their review and implementation
  • Forming effective relationships with young people, their families (if appropriate) and external agencies
  • Ensuring the home is kept clean and in a tidy condition, adhering to the cleaning rota system, encouraging the young people to participate as appropriate
  • Ensuring that good quality records are maintained as required with supervision and advice from shift and Managers.
  • Maintaining and promoting residential care work to high levels of professionalism expected by Esland and Ofsted
  • Contributing to the educational and social development of each young person and assisting in the implementation of Individual Education Programs
  • Meeting the emotional and physical needs of our young people and maximising opportunities for their development
  • Providing support to the deputy/manager of the home whilst on shift and performing senior duties as directed

What we are looking for from you:
  • Level 3 Diploma in Children and Young People or equivalent (highly desirable)
  • Experience in a children's home setting (essential)
  • Supervisory experience (essential)
  • Passion to help nurture young people
  • Be able to work shift patterns including sleep ins (Rota plan given in advance but likely to be 2 on 4 off)
  • Full, UK driving licence (essential)
  • All candidates must be over the age of 21 to meet industry regulations
